An ESIPT-based fluorescent dye, 3-hydroxyflavone, is chemically masked with an electrophilic cyanate motif in order to construct a fluorescent probe for cellular sulfur species. This novel probe structure, displays an extremely fast, highly sensitive and selective '' turn-on '' type fluorescent response toward H2S. We have also documented its utility for imaging of H2S in the living cells.
